I have a question. I am unable to get white chunky wool at the moment and cannot order from Dianne due to the postal strike. I was wondering if I could use strands of DK wool to make it up to a chunky ply if that would work. My friend wants me to knit her a hat and she wants it by Friday.

You can double up your dk. Two strands will make a 16 ply which is chunky. Just check your tension and alter needles.....
